Factor the polynomial: x^2 - 5x + 6

(x + 2)(x + 3)

(x - 2)(x - 3)

(x - 4)(x - 2)

(x - 1)(x - 6)

Answer explanation

To factor x^2 - 5x + 6, we look for two numbers that multiply to 6 and add to -5. The numbers -2 and -3 fit this, so the polynomial factors to (x - 2)(x - 3). Thus, the correct answer is (x - 2)(x - 3).

Simplify the fraction: (2x^2 + 4x) / (2x)

x^2 + 2x

x - 2

x + 2

2x + 4

Answer explanation

To simplify (2x^2 + 4x) / (2x), factor out 2x from the numerator: 2x(x + 2). Then, cancel 2x in the numerator and denominator, resulting in x + 2. Thus, the correct answer is x + 2.

Factor the polynomial: 3x^2 + 12x

3(x^2 + 4x)

x(3x + 12)

(3x + 12)(x)

3x(x + 4)

Answer explanation

To factor 3x^2 + 12x, first factor out the greatest common factor, which is 3x. This gives us 3x(x + 4). The correct choice is 3x(x + 4).

Simplify the fraction: (x^2 - 9) / (x + 3)

x^2 + 3

x + 3

x - 3

x - 9

Answer explanation

To simplify (x^2 - 9) / (x + 3), factor the numerator: (x - 3)(x + 3). Cancel (x + 3) from numerator and denominator, leaving x - 3. Thus, the simplified fraction is x - 3.

Factor the polynomial: x^2 + 7x + 10

(x + 1)(x + 10)

(x - 2)(x - 5)

(x + 3)(x + 4)

(x + 2)(x + 5)

Answer explanation

To factor x^2 + 7x + 10, we look for two numbers that multiply to 10 and add to 7. The numbers 2 and 5 fit this, so the polynomial factors to (x + 2)(x + 5).

Simplify the fraction: (4x^2 - 16) / (2x)

(4x - 16) / (2x)

(4x^2 + 16) / (2x)

(2x^2 - 8) / (x)

2(x - 2)(x + 2) / x

Answer explanation

To simplify (4x^2 - 16) / (2x), factor the numerator: 4(x^2 - 4) = 4(x - 2)(x + 2). Thus, (4(x - 2)(x + 2)) / (2x) simplifies to 2(x - 2)(x + 2) / x, which is the correct answer.

Factor the polynomial: 2x^2 - 8x

2x(x + 4)

x(2x - 8)

2x(x - 4)

2(x^2 - 4x)

Answer explanation

To factor 2x^2 - 8x, first factor out the common term 2x. This gives 2x(x - 4). The correct choice is 2x(x - 4), as it simplifies the polynomial correctly.
